LBUSD Board Policy 5127 (Graduation Ceremonies and Activities), Section 5000 — Students. Adopted March 27, 2018; last revised December 16, 2021; last reviewed November 2, 2021; prior revised dates 4/23/2019. The policy is the most-on-point codification for the operational-vs-policy lane dispute and is SILENT on venue selection: it covers participation eligibility, disciplinary considerations (principal-level), early graduation (site administration), ceremonial attire ('Superintendent or designee'), military dress uniforms, tribal regalia adornments, and a prohibition on religious programming. Legal citations: Education Code 35183.1 (Graduation ceremonies), 35183.3 (military dress uniforms), 38119 (cap-and-gown leases), 48904 (parent/guardian liability), 51225.5 (honorary diplomas), 51410-51412 (diplomas); court opinions are five First Amendment / Establishment Clause cases (Cole v. Oroville, Santa Fe v. Doe, Lee v. Weisman, Sands v. Morongo, Lemon v. Kurtzman). The policy does NOT cite Education Code §35143 (the board-meeting authority cite the controversy file's board-majority frame leans on). The absence of any venue-selection codification is the documentary reason both sides of the lane dispute can hold credible positions.
